What triggers the 'Costs and Attorneys' Fees' for a Focalpoint Coaching franchisee?
Focalpoint_Coaching Franchise · 2025 FDDAnswer from 2025 FDD Document
| Type of Fee(1) | Amount | Due Date | Remarks |
|---|---|---|---|
| Failure to Submit Required Reports | $75 | As incurred | If you fail to send us the reports required by the Franchise Agreement, we may debit your account this amount on the 5th day of the month following your failure to submit the require reports. |
| Costs and | Will vary under | As incurred | Due when you do not comply with the |
| Attorneys’ Fees | circumstances | Franchise Agreement. |
Source: Item 6 — Other Fees (FDD pages 14–20)
What This Means (2025 FDD)
According to Focalpoint Coaching's 2025 Franchise Disclosure Document, franchisees may incur 'Costs and Attorneys' Fees' if they fail to comply with the Franchise Agreement. The exact amount of these fees will vary depending on the specific circumstances and will be due as they are incurred.
